Before Nexus7

The situation.

Flores Hardware in Cebu City's Colon district carries over 1,800 SKUs — bolts and fasteners, paint, electrical supplies, plumbing fittings. Before Nexus7, reordering was entirely manual: owner Rodrigo Flores or a staff member would walk the store every Friday and write down what looked low. They'd miss items. Stocking gaps on fast-movers — construction-grade nails, PVC pipes, paint thinner — cost them an estimated three to five lost sales per day. Customers who couldn't find what they needed walked out and went to a competitor down the street. Rodrigo knew the problem existed but had no data on which specific SKUs were causing the most damage or how much revenue was walking out the door.

Results

What changed.

  1. 1Reorder point alerts were configured for 340 high-velocity SKUs. When stock hits the set threshold, NexusBuy automatically drafts a purchase order — no manual Friday check required.
  2. 2First-quarter result: stockouts on the 340 flagged SKUs dropped by 32%.
  3. 3NexusReports identified that 12 SKUs were responsible for 38% of all missed sales — Rodrigo doubled minimum stock levels on those items specifically.
  4. 4Purchase order accuracy improved: more precise ordering reduced overstock on slow-moving specialty items by 18%, freeing shelf space and working capital.
  5. 5Staff now spend Friday time on customer-facing tasks rather than stock walks — Rodrigo estimates two hours per week recovered across the team.

How it worked

The modules in practice.

NexusStock tracks live inventory levels and fires alerts when any SKU hits its reorder point. NexusBuy turns those alerts into draft purchase orders, pre-filled with the right supplier and quantity, ready to send in one tap. NexusReports surfaces the missed-sale analysis — which SKUs, how often, and what the revenue impact is.

Flores Hardware operates in a competitive corridor where customers have multiple alternatives within walking distance. The 32% stockout reduction is a direct conversion improvement — fewer customers walking out empty-handed.
